    DoctorJellybean said:

    [...] has anyone worked out how to collide it with 2 figures sitting on a sofa?

    I would create the morph from the first figure, dial that morph to 0, then create the one from the second figure separatly if they are sitting far enough to each other because it allows to tweak each of them independantly.

    There is also script called 'Morph Master 06 Combine Collision Objects', so select the two figures, use it and you'll have a new object called Joinedobject ready to collide if you prefer to only have one morph or if it's better to have one morph (if the figures are too close to each other).
